R. T. Lagemann is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Atmospheric Science and Spectroscopy. According to data from OpenAlex, R. T. Lagemann has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 211 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 5 papers in Organic Chemistry, 5 papers in Atmospheric Science and 4 papers in Spectroscopy. Recurrent topics in R. T. Lagemann’s work include Atmospheric Ozone and Climate (4 papers), Inorganic and Organometallic Chemistry (4 papers) and Molecular Spectroscopy and Structure (3 papers). R. T. Lagemann is often cited by papers focused on Atmospheric Ozone and Climate (4 papers), Inorganic and Organometallic Chemistry (4 papers) and Molecular Spectroscopy and Structure (3 papers). R. T. Lagemann collaborates with scholars based in United States. R. T. Lagemann's co-authors include E. A. Jones, P. J. H. Woltz, Alvin H. Nielsen, F. Douglas Shields, O. I. Milner, Richard R. Patty, Thomas G. Miller and Arthur Beiser and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, The Journal of Chemical Physics and The Journal of the Acoustical Society of America.
